Here are ten key industrial uses and applications of Propylene Glycol:
Cooling and Antifreeze Formulations: Propylene Glycol is a key ingredient in cooling and antifreeze solutions for automotive engines, HVAC systems, and industrial machinery. It effectively lowers the freezing point of water, preventing engine coolant from freezing in cold temperatures.
Hydraulic Fluids: It is used as a component in hydraulic fluids to provide lubrication and reduce friction in hydraulic systems and equipment. This helps enhance the performance and longevity of hydraulic components.
Heat Transfer Fluids: Propylene Glycol is utilized as a heat transfer fluid in various industrial processes, including heating, cooling, and refrigeration systems. It offers excellent thermal conductivity and heat transfer properties, making it ideal for transferring heat energy in industrial equipment.
Deicing Fluids: It is used in the formulation of deicing fluids for removing ice and frost from aircraft, runways, roads, and sidewalks. Propylene Glycol effectively melts ice and prevents refreezing, ensuring safe transportation operations during winter conditions.
Food and Beverage Industry: Propylene Glycol is approved as a food additive by regulatory authorities and is used in food and beverage processing as a humectant, solvent, and preservative. It helps maintain moisture levels, texture, and freshness in various food products.
Cosmetics and Personal Care Products: It is commonly found in cosmetics, skincare products, hair care products, and toiletries as a moisturizer, solvent, and stabilizer. Propylene Glycol helps improve the texture, stability, and efficacy of cosmetic formulations.
Pharmaceuticals: Propylene Glycol is used in pharmaceutical formulations as a solvent, carrier, and preservative. It helps solubilize active ingredients, improve drug delivery, and extend the shelf life of medications, creams, and ointments.
Textile Industry: It is used in textile processing as a dye carrier, wetting agent, and finishing agent. Propylene Glycol helps facilitate the dyeing and finishing processes, ensuring uniform coloration and improved fabric properties.
Plastics and Polymers: Propylene Glycol is utilized in the production of plastics and polymers as a plasticizer, stabilizer, and lubricant. It helps improve the flexibility, durability, and processing characteristics of plastic materials.
Tobacco Industry: It is used as a humectant and solvent in tobacco products, such as cigarettes, cigars, and pipe tobacco. Propylene Glycol helps maintain moisture levels and enhances the flavor and aroma of tobacco blends.

Here are ten key industrial uses and applications of Sodium Formate:
Deicing Agent: Sodium Formate is commonly used as a deicing agent for runways, roads, and sidewalks during winter conditions. It helps lower the freezing point of water, effectively melting ice and snow and preventing hazardous conditions.
Oil and Gas Industry: Sodium Formate is employed in the oil and gas industry as a drilling fluid additive and shale stabilizer. It helps maintain wellbore stability, prevent formation damage, and enhance drilling efficiency in oil and gas exploration and production operations.
Concrete Admixture: Sodium Formate is used as a concrete admixture to accelerate the setting and hardening of concrete. It reduces the initial setting time of concrete mixtures, allowing for faster construction and early strength development.
Paper and Pulp Industry: Sodium Formate is added to paper and pulp processing solutions as a pulping agent and bleaching aid. It helps improve pulp quality, increase pulp yield, and enhance the brightness and strength of paper products.
Textile Industry: Sodium Formate is employed in the textile industry for dyeing and printing processes. It serves as a reducing agent and dye fixing agent, ensuring uniform coloration and enhanced colorfastness of textile materials.
Metal Surface Treatment: Sodium Formate is used in metal surface treatment processes such as electroplating and metal cleaning. It helps remove rust, scale, and oxide layers from metal surfaces, preparing them for subsequent treatment or coating.
Animal Feed Additive: Sodium Formate is added to animal feed as a mold inhibitor and preservative. It helps prevent mold growth and microbial contamination in stored feed, ensuring the quality and safety of animal feed products.
Hydrogen Production: Sodium Formate is utilized in hydrogen production processes as a hydrogen source for fuel cells and hydrogenation reactions. It undergoes decomposition at elevated temperatures to release hydrogen gas.
Chemical Synthesis: Sodium Formate is used as a versatile building block in various chemical synthesis reactions. It serves as a precursor for the production of other organic and inorganic compounds, including formic acid, sodium hydrosulfide, and sodium dithionite.

Here are ten key industrial uses and applications of Maltitol:
Food and Beverage Industry: Maltitol is widely used as a low-calorie sweetener and sugar substitute in the food and beverage industry. It is added to various products, including candies, chocolates, baked goods, and beverages, to provide sweetness without the calories of sugar.
Pharmaceuticals: Maltitol is utilized in pharmaceutical formulations as an excipient and sweetening agent. It is commonly used in oral medications, chewable tablets, and syrups to improve taste, palatability, and patient compliance.
Personal Care Products: Maltitol is incorporated into personal care products, such as toothpaste, mouthwash, and oral hygiene products, for its sweetening and humectant properties. It helps improve product flavor and texture while retaining moisture in formulations.
Cosmetics: Maltitol is used in cosmetics and skincare products, such as creams, lotions, and lip balms, as a humectant and moisturizing agent. It helps hydrate the skin, enhance product spreadability, and prevent moisture loss.
Dietary Supplements: Maltitol is included in dietary supplements, such as vitamins, minerals, and herbal extracts, as a bulking agent and sweetening component. It helps improve the taste and texture of supplement formulations while providing low-calorie sweetness.
Bakery and Confectionery: Maltitol is used in bakery and confectionery products, such as cookies, cakes, and candies, as a sugar replacer and texturizing agent. It provides sweetness and helps achieve desirable texture and mouthfeel in baked goods and confections.
Functional Foods: Maltitol is added to functional foods, such as energy bars, protein shakes, and meal replacements, to enhance taste and sweetness without increasing caloric content. It enables the production of low-sugar or sugar-free alternatives with improved flavor profiles.
Nutraceuticals: Maltitol is incorporated into nutraceutical products, such as dietary supplements and functional foods, for its sweetening and bulking properties. It helps improve the palatability and consumer acceptance of nutraceutical formulations.
Diabetic-Friendly Products: Maltitol is used in diabetic-friendly products, such as sugar-free candies, chocolates, and desserts, as a sugar substitute that does not significantly impact blood sugar levels. It allows individuals with diabetes to enjoy sweet treats without compromising glycemic control.
Industrial Applications: Maltitol serves as a raw material and intermediate in various industrial processes, including chemical synthesis, fermentation, and biotechnology. It undergoes chemical transformations to yield valuable compounds used in diverse industrial applications.

Activated Alumina Balls find extensive use in numerous industrial processes across various sectors. Here are ten key applications where our Activated Alumina Balls play a crucial role:
Desiccant: Activated Alumina Balls are widely used as a desiccant to adsorb moisture and humidity in air drying applications, ensuring product integrity and prolonging shelf life.
Water Treatment: They are employed in water treatment processes for the removal of fluoride, arsenic, and other contaminants, providing safe and clean drinking water.
Gas Purification: Activated Alumina Balls act as a highly effective adsorbent for the purification of gases by removing impurities such as moisture, hydrogen sulfide, and volatile organic compounds.
Catalyst Support: They serve as a catalyst support material in various chemical processes, including hydrogenation, dehydration, and Claus reactions, enhancing catalytic activity and efficiency.
Petroleum and Petrochemical Industry: Activated Alumina Balls are utilized in the petroleum and petrochemical industry for the drying and purification of gases and liquids, improving product quality and yield.
Air Separation: They play a vital role in air separation processes, such as pressure swing adsorption (PSA) and temperature swing adsorption (TSA), for the production of nitrogen, oxygen, and other industrial gases.
Refrigerant Drying: Activated Alumina Balls are used in refrigerant drying systems to adsorb moisture and maintain optimal moisture levels, ensuring efficient and reliable refrigeration performance.
Insulating Glass Manufacturing: They are incorporated into insulating glass units to adsorb moisture, preventing fogging and enhancing thermal insulation properties.
Fluoride Removal: Activated Alumina Balls are employed in fluoride removal systems for drinking water treatment, effectively reducing fluoride levels to meet regulatory standards.
Pharmaceutical and Chemical Processing: They are utilized in pharmaceutical and chemical processing applications for the purification of solvents, removal of impurities, and catalyst regeneration, ensuring product quality and consistency.

Anti-scalant finds extensive use in numerous industrial processes across various sectors. Here are ten key applications where our Anti-scalant plays a crucial role:
Water Treatment: Anti-scalant is widely used in water treatment processes to prevent the formation of scale deposits on equipment and pipelines, ensuring efficient operation and prolonging equipment lifespan.
Boiler Systems: It is employed in boiler systems to inhibit scale formation on heat exchange surfaces, improving heat transfer efficiency and reducing energy consumption.
Reverse Osmosis: Anti-scalant is added to reverse osmosis systems to prevent scaling and fouling of membranes, maintaining optimal filtration performance and extending membrane life.
Cooling Towers: It is used in cooling tower systems to control scale formation and corrosion, optimizing heat transfer efficiency and reducing maintenance costs.
Desalination Plants: Anti-scalant is essential in desalination plants to prevent scale buildup on membranes, ensuring consistent production of freshwater from seawater.
Industrial Processes: It is utilized in various industrial processes such as manufacturing, food processing, and chemical production to prevent scale formation in process equipment and piping systems.
Oil and Gas Industry: Anti-scalant is used in the oil and gas industry to inhibit scale deposition in production wells, pipelines, and surface facilities, ensuring uninterrupted production operations.
Mining Industry: It is employed in mining operations to prevent scale formation in processing equipment and pipelines, optimizing mineral extraction processes.
Food and Beverage Industry: Anti-scalant is utilized in food and beverage processing facilities to prevent scale buildup in boilers, heat exchangers, and processing equipment, ensuring hygienic production processes.
HVAC Systems: It is added to HVAC (Heating, Ventilation, and Air Conditioning) systems to inhibit scale formation in cooling coils and piping, maintaining system efficiency and indoor air quality.
